Boo, one of my new ex-batts (came out on 29th December) is a big girl. She weighed 2.5 kg when we got her home on day one, whereas the others were 1.4kg - 2.1kg. She's bright and bouncy, eats and drinks well, and has started learning to dig and dust bathe. She lays most days and the eggs have strong shells. But unlike her sisters or predecessors, her 'bum' is huge and over-hanging. Is this normal in some ex-batts, or possibly the sign of a problem? There's no sign of redness and it's firm to the touch. She shows no signs of distress when you touch it, and there's no sign of swelling further around her underneath to her abdomen. She just has a big, sticky-outy 'bum'. sandyhas3chucks Posted January 9, 2012 Share Posted January 9, 2012 Sorry no one has answered you yet.. must have missed it. It looks pretty average big bum to me for ex bat. As long as she is eating and acting normal AND laying then she should be fine. Is she maybe more bald than the others and so you notice it more? I have a big yun too and as it happens she always seems to have a big bum, she also used to lay the smallest eggs of them all. Well done for noticing it is good to be aware of what is "normal" for each girl. Always watch them, and their crops should be full at night, and at least mostly empty in the morning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
